Gulf of Mexico (GOM) Business Unit's Deepwater Operations is accepting online applications for the position of GOM Electrician Trainee located in Galliano, Louisiana through November 6th, 2024 at 11 : 59 p.m. (Eastern Standard Time).?
This position will assume the responsibility of maintaining and repairing various electrical and electronic equipment associated with offshore oil and gas-producing operations.? ? The successful candidate(s) will work on a multi-skilled offshore operations team and a 14 & 14 rotational schedule. The position could be on any offshore deepwater facility including Blind Faith (Semi-submersible floating facility), Petronius (Compliant Tower facility), Tahiti (Spar), Anchor (Semi-submersible floating facility) Jack St. Malo (Semi-submersible floating facility) and Bigfoot (Semi-submersible floating facility).
Responsibilities for this position may include but are not limited to : ?
- Actively support Health, Environment, and Safety processes by accomplishing daily activities within applicable regulations and policies, carrying out duties in an environmentally conscious manner, following safe operating practices, maintaining a safe working environment, and being prepared to respond to an environmental or safety event. ?
- Troubleshoot, diagnose, repair, and maintain a wide array of automation equipment associated with offshore oil and gas-producing operations; including but not limited to : ?
- Electrical motors?
- Electrical switchgear and motor control centers?
- Distribution transformers?
- Lighting systems?
- Diesel and Turbine Generators and associated controls?
- DC and UPS systems?
-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ning systems?

Chevron Corporation is one of the world's leading integrated energy companies. Through its subsidiaries that conduct business worldwide, the company is involved in virtually every facet of the energy industry. Chevron explores for, produces and transports crude oil and natural gas; refines, markets and distributes transportation fuels and lubricants; manufactures and sells petrochemicals and additives; generates power; and develops and deploys technologies that enhance business value in every aspect of the company's operations.
